Understanding the Mechanics Behind⁢ Online‌ Lottery Platforms

At the core of online ​lottery platforms lies a complex blend of technology and security protocols designed to ​ensure fairness,openness,and user convenience. These digital systems ⁢rely on Random Number generators (RNGs),⁣ which simulate ⁢the randomness of traditional⁤ lottery draws using complex algorithms. The integrity of⁣ these RNGs is periodically audited by independent agencies,giving players confidence that every number drawn is genuinely⁣ unpredictable and free from manipulation. Additionally, platforms integrate secure payment gateways and encryption to protect users’ financial transactions and​ personal data, ⁣ensuring a seamless and safe gaming experience.

Behind the scenes, various components work in harmony to manage everything from ticket sales to ⁢prize‍ distributions. This involves real-time data processing, user account‌ management, and compliance with gaming regulations specific to different ⁤jurisdictions. The ​Psychology Behind Choosing Your ‌Own Numbers

The psychology Behind Choosing Your Own Numbers

When players decide to pick their own numbers instead of ⁣relying on ​Quick Picks, they’re often driven by a deep-seated belief in personal ​control and fate. ⁤This​ choice taps into the human tendency to find meaning amid randomness—a need to feel connected to the game beyond ⁣mere chance. Whether it’s ⁣a birth date, ⁤lucky number, or ⁣a sequence with sentimental value, these numbers become more than digits; they embody hopes, ⁤memories, and intentions. Psychologically, this act can create a sense of empowerment,⁢ as if the player ⁣is actively shaping their destiny through‌ thoughtful selection.

Several psychological factors come into⁢ play:

  • Pattern‌ Recognition: We naturally seek‍ patterns—even where none exist—leading ‍some to create their own ‘winning formulas’.
  • Emotional Attachment: Personal numbers hold emotional importance, increasing ‌the⁤ enjoyment and anticipation of playing.
  • Illusion of Control: Picking ‍your own ⁢numbers⁢ can boost confidence, making players feel luckier or ​more in⁣ control than‌ relying on random computer choices.
